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. KTek Resourcing is seeking a ServiceNow Developer to support the implementation and administration of the ServiceNow tool. The role involves extensive scripting and development on the ServiceNow platform, including customization of core applications and system automation. Responsibilities • Minimum 8+ years ServiceNow Developer Experience . Total IT experience minimum 10 Years. • Experience in supporting the implementation, administration, configuration, and/or development of the ServiceNow tool • ServiceNow Experience should include extensive scripting in ServiceNow, tool configuration, design work, technical configuration, and deployment. • Specifically, candidates should possess the skill to develop on the ServiceNow platform including the creation and/or customization of the core applications such as Incident, Problem, Change, Service Catalog, and workflows. • System/Process Automation (Orchestration) experience. • System integration experience using web services and other web based technologies such as XML, HTML, AJAX, CSS, HTTP, REST/SOAP. • Experience with working or developing in any one of the following programming languages: JavaScript, CSS, HTML or HTML 5, Angular JS. • Excellent communication skills. • Ready for rotational shifts including night shift. • Understanding of Configuration Management as it relates to ITIL and CSDM in ServiceNow. • Web Services Integration (SOAP, REST, JSON, JDBC) • Experience implementing systems using the Agile/Scrum methodology. • Fundamental knowledge of networking including TCP/IP ports and firewalls, network protocols, and IP networks. • Strong communication, Strong presentation and writing skills. • Excellent troubleshooting skills with ability to demonstrate influence in a consultative fashion to stakeholders and other team members. • Administration of a ServiceNow instance including the delegation of groups, modification of CMS, workflows, business rules, UI actions, UI policies, ACLs, dictionary, catalog items and updates of all other existing solutions requiring revisions.
